Title :
PCM Frame Synchronization with a Self-Varying Threshold

Abstract :
An improved method for frame synchronization of PCM telemetered data is described and performance analyses are presented. This method is based on the utilization of a threshold detector whose level is selfvarying according to the characteristics of the received data. It is simple to implement and simpler from an operational point of view than the frame synchronizers currently in use in that a threshold control is altogether eliminated. Analyses show, furthermore, that a synchronizer using a self-varying threshold always has a higher probability of detecting the synchronization code no matter what the frame length, sync code length, or error level.
